Barra da Tijuca beach from...

Barra da Tijuca beach from...

Barra da Tijuca beach from Gavea north summit. There are two lagoons at West Zone: At left, Jacarepagua Lagoon and near the beach, Marapendi Lagoon. America Road crosses the Barra district to South.
Image ID: 125543

No comments posted yet.